Chapter 9. Administering E-Mail
E-mail is an all-but-essential tool in today’s business world, and Microsoft Exchange Server 2007 is one of the most powerful e-mail server products on the market. Exchange Server is a highly flexible product, designed to support networks of virtually any size, and as a result, it can be complicated to install and configure. However, Microsoft Windows Small Business Server (SBS) 2008 integrates the Exchange Server installation into its primary setup procedure and completes most of the configuration tasks for you.
